Bosnia and Herzegovina – Human Rights House Sarajevo

The Human Rights House in Sarajevo was established in 1998 with the support of the Norwegian Ministry of Foreign Affairs, the Law Students Humanitarian Action (HumAk) and the Human Rights House Foundation in Oslo. The House has become a place where the representatives of NGOs meet and work together and is open for holding seminars and workshops, round tables, press conferences, meetings, gatherings, promotions of books etc. for other NGOs in B&H.

UN concluding observations on the racial discrimination in BiH

According to the Concluding Observations by the UN Committee on the Elimination of Racial Discrimination - CERD on the situation in Bosnia and Herzegovina (BiH), Roma people maintain to be the most vulnerable group in BiH, while issues such as discriminatory provisions of the Constitution of BiH, return of refugees and displaced persons, ethnic tensions and hate speech must be resolved as well. 06 Sep 2010 »

BiH fails to fully implement its international obligations

Although the state of Bosnia and Herzegovina has committed itself on numerous international documents regarding the respect of human rights and fundamental freedoms, on the last UPR session in June this year, on the adoption of the UPR report for BiH, out of 125 recommendations made by UN body, BiH accepted only 26 of them. 22 Jul 2010 »

NGO sector on racial discrimination in BiH

''Non-implementation of the International Convention on the Elimination of All Forms of Racial Discrimination (ICERD) in Bosnia and Herzegovina (BiH) is the main generator of human rights violations in BiH over the past years'', it is stated by the NGO Coalition for the UN up-coming session of the Committee on the Elimination of Racial Discrimination (CERD). 22 Jun 2010 »

BiH regulatory institutions brought under government control

Late last year, the BiH Parliament ruled that the Communication's Regulatory Agency - CRA, along with several other regulatory institutions, are to be categorised as administrative units. The decision, still standing, represents a threat to independence of regulatory agencies in BiH, since their classification as administrative units places them under the control of various ministries and the BiH Government. 17 May 2010 »

NGO Forum: Let’s develop a common civil society in BiH

Three-day forum of NGOs from BiH, Balkan and EU took place in Sarajevo from Apil 14-16 2010. It was organized by the Youth Initiative for Human Rights in BiH, the Helsinki Committee for Human Rights in BiH, Centre Andre Malraux Sarajevo and CCFD Terre solidaire from France. 21 Apr 2010 »
